Instructions

1-First Step: Mise en Place and Prepare Dough Measure all ingredients precisely to start your cinnamon sugar cruffins off right. Warm milk to about 37 40Β°C and combine with yeast and sugar until foamy it’s like waking up the dough! Mix flour, sugar, salt, and other dry goods, then add the yeasty mix and softened butter to form a soft dough.

2-Second Step: Knead and First Rise Knead by hand for 6 8 minutes or use a mixer for 4 6 minutes until smooth. Let it rise in a covered bowl until doubled about 45 60 minutes. For faster results, find a warm spot, or chill overnight for deeper flavor!

3-Third Step: Prepare Butter Block for Laminating Beat cold butter into a square shape and keep it chilled. This step builds those dreamy layers in your cinnamon sugar cruffins recipe.

4-Fourth Step: Roll, Fold, and Laminate Roll out the dough, encase the butter, and perform folds with chilling in between. Keep everything cold to avoid butter leaks and ensure flakiness it’s the heart of a great cruffin!

5-Fifth Step: Shape Cruffins Roll the dough thin, add the cinnamon-sugar filling, and slice into pieces. For a lower-sugar option, cut back on the sugar here to suit your needs.

6-Sixth Step: Proof in Muffin Tins Place the shapes in tins and proof until puffy. This rest time lets the dough relax and rise perfectly.

7-Seventh Step: Bake Bake at the right temperature until golden aim for 18 22 minutes. Rotate for even baking and enjoy that fresh aroma!

8-Eighth Step: Finish and Coat Brush with butter and roll in sugar for that crunchy exterior. Let them cool a bit before digging in these cinnamon sugar cruffins are worth the wait!

9-Final Step: Serve and Store Serve warm and store for later if needed. Throughout, focus on keeping the butter cool and layers intact for the best results in your recipe for cinnamon sugar cruffins.

Notes

🌾 Use minimal flour when rolling to avoid a dense texture and prevent sticking.
🍫 Try substituting cinnamon with cocoa powder for a chocolate twist.
🍫 Add fillings such as chocolate-hazelnut spread or dried fruits before rolling for variety.
